package locations
import (
"database/sql"
"encoding/json"
"net/http"
"strconv"
"github.com/dustinpianalto/errors"
"github.com/dustinpianalto/quartermaster"
"github.com/dustinpianalto/quartermaster/pkg/services"
"github.com/gorilla/mux"
)
type itemsResponse struct {
Count int `json:"count"`
*quartermaster.Item
}
func locations(w *http.ResponseWriter, r *http.Request, user *quartermaster.User) error {
const method errors.Method = "locations"
if r.Method == "POST" {
err := addLocation(w, r, user)
if err != nil {
return errors.E(method, "there was a problem adding the location", err)
}
} else if r.Method == "GET" {
err := getTopLocations(w, r, user)
if err != nil {
return errors.E(method, "there was a problem getting locations", err)
}
} else {
return errors.E(method, errors.Malformed, "http method not allowed")
}
return nil
}
func addLocation(w *http.ResponseWriter, r *http.Request, u *quartermaster.User) error {
const method errors.Method = "locations/addLocation"
var l *quartermaster.Location
err := json.NewDecoder(r.Body).Decode(&l)
if err != nil {
return errors.E(method, errors.Malformed, "failed to decode location request", err)
}
if l.Name == "" || l.Description == "" {
return errors.E(method, errors.Malformed, "name and description are required")
}
if l.Parent != nil {
_, err := services.LocationService.Location(l.Parent.ID, u)
if err != nil {
return errors.E(method, errors.Malformed, "parent does not exist", err)
}
}
l, err = services.LocationService.AddLocation(l, u)
if err != nil {
return errors.E(method, errors.Internal, err)
}
lJson, err := json.Marshal(l)
if err != nil {
return errors.E(method, errors.Internal, "error marshalling location", err)
}
(*w).Header().Set("Content-Type", "application/json")
(*w).WriteHeader(http.StatusCreated)
(*w).Write(lJson)
return nil
}
func getTopLocations(w *http.ResponseWriter, r *http.Request, u *quartermaster.User) error {
const method errors.Method = "locations/getTopLocations"
locations, err := services.LocationService.GetTopLocations(u)
if err != nil {
return errors.E(method, errors.Internal, "error getting locations", err)
}
locationsJson, err := json.Marshal(locations)
if err != nil {
return errors.E(method, errors.Internal, "error marshalling locations", err)
}
(*w).Header().Set("Content-Type", "application/json")
(*w).WriteHeader(http.StatusOK)
(*w).Write(locationsJson)
return nil
}
func getChildren(w *http.ResponseWriter, r *http.Request, user *quartermaster.User) error {
const method errors.Method = "locations/getChildren"
params := mux.Vars(r)
idString := params["id"]
id, err := strconv.Atoi(idString)
if err != nil {
return errors.E(method, errors.Malformed, "id must be a valid number")
}
location, err := services.LocationService.Location(id, user)
if err != nil {
if err == sql.ErrNoRows {
return errors.E(method, errors.Malformed, "location not found", err)
}
return errors.E(method, errors.Internal, "probem retrieving location", err)
}
children, err := services.LocationService.GetChildren(location, user)
if err != nil {
return errors.E(method, errors.Internal, "problem retrieving children", err)
}
var childrenJson []byte
if children == nil {
childrenJson = []byte("[]")
} else {
childrenJson, err = json.Marshal(children)
}
if err != nil {
return errors.E(method, errors.Internal, "problem marshalling children", err)
}
(*w).Header().Set("Content-Type", "application/json")
(*w).WriteHeader(http.StatusOK)
(*w).Write(childrenJson)
return nil
}
